Weather forecast for Bulgaria for Monday, February 14

There will be variable clouds on Monday

Minimum temperatures on Monday will fluctuate between minus 3°C and 2°C, for Sofia-around minus 1°C. Fog is expected in some plains and valleys. There will be significant clouds in Western Bulgaria. Clouds will dissipate in the eastern parts of the country in the afternoon hours. Maximum temperatures will range between 6°C and 11°C, for Sofia- up to 6°C.

There will be significant clouds in the mountains. Light snow is expected in the mountain areas in Western Bulgaria. Moderate westerly winds are also expected. Maximum temperatures at an altitude of 1,200 meters will reach 0°C, at 2,000 meters- around minus 5°C.

Temporary clouds and sun are in the forecast for Tuesday. Daytime temperatures will rise.
